The Young Entrepreneurs Association of Cambodia (YEAC) was launched in September 2009 by a team of passionate Cambodian young entrepreneurs from various business sectors. It was established as a volunteer-driven non-profit organization with the ambition to empower young entrepreneurs and enhance youth entrepreneurship. We firmly believe that a country's next-generation economy's progression largely depends on the young professionals' readiness to become entrepreneurs and business leaders, thereby contributing to its economic growth and general development. Through its establishment of a networking platform, sharing, and synergizing business opportunities, YEAC wants to contribute to productive employment and sustainable development of Cambodia's future economy.
Mr. Seang Sopagna is currently President of Cambodia-ASEAN International Institute and Managing Director of Bridge International Translation Company. He is also a co-director for Public and International Relations of the Asian Association of Translation Industry based in Bangkok, Thailand and Vice President of Young Entrepreneurs Association of Cambodia. Currently, he is also a board member of Cambodia Development Center, a development and policy research think-tank of Cambodia.
He got accredited as a certified master trainer for ASEAN In-company Training. He has become an executive coach and trainer for more than ten years in management, leadership, public speaking, business writing, finance, and marketing. Mr. Seang Sopagna holds Master's Degree in Public Policy and Management from Carnegie Mellon University, Australia and Master’s Degree in Economics from Royal Academy of Cambodia.
